Cantilever Stair Design Explained
Unlike standard stairs, where the steps rest on a frame, cantilever treads connect to one side, usually fixed to a structural wall. The other side remains free, giving the illusion of weightlessness. This method relies on expert calculation and is not suited to DIY installation. Individually designed staircases are often necessary to achieve proper results.

Getting the Installation Right
Cantilever stairs depend on precise measurements. Load calculations and wall strength are essential for here durability. Mistakes at the planning stage can lead to structural faults.
